Wisconsin's climate is characterized by hot, humid summers and intensely cold winters, creating significant operational demands on air conditioning systems and their compressors. The extreme temperature variations necessitate precise installation techniques to ensure system reliability and longevity. Our installations strictly adhere to Wisconsin state building codes and Milwaukee's specific municipal regulations, which often involve detailed permitting and inspection processes. We prioritize the use of high-grade copper refrigerant lines, robust vibration-isolating mounts, and appropriate electrical surge protection to safeguard the compressor against environmental stressors and ensure peak operational efficiency throughout the year.

The housing stock in Wisconsin is diverse, ranging from historic homes in Milwaukee to newer suburban constructions and rural properties. Integrating a new AC compressor requires a nuanced understanding of existing ductwork, electrical capacity, and refrigerant line lengths to achieve optimal system balance and efficiency. We recommend selecting providers who can demonstrate a comprehensive approach, employing precise diagnostic tools for refrigerant charging and leak detection, and conducting thorough post-installation performance evaluations. This technical diligence is crucial for maximizing the efficiency and lifespan of your AC compressor in Wisconsin's challenging climate.

What are the main cost factors for AC compressor installation in Wisconsin?

The cost of AC compressor installation in Wisconsin is primarily driven by the compressor's specific model and tonnage, the complexity of the existing ductwork and refrigerant line setup, and prevailing labor rates in areas like Milwaukee. Additional costs can be incurred for necessary electrical upgrades or specific permitting requirements.

Does Wisconsin have specific licensing requirements for AC compressor installers?

Yes, Wisconsin mandates specific licensing and certifications for HVAC professionals performing installations to ensure they possess the necessary technical knowledge and adhere to safety standards. Compliance with state building codes and local ordinances, particularly in Milwaukee, is mandatory for all AC compressor installations.

How does Wisconsin's climate influence AC compressor installation choices?

Wisconsin's climate, with its hot, humid summers and severe cold, necessitates robust AC compressor installations. Proper sizing, adequate refrigerant charge, and protection against moisture and temperature fluctuations are critical for ensuring reliable operation during peak summer demand.
